  • I have been a big fan of Duo for a while and have a couple of pairs. I have however had a major problem with heel tips and I have had a pair of Cadiz boots that I bought in March 2008 (and worn a reasonable amount) have a heel snap in December. I have sent the boots back (at £150 I think thats reasonable) and have been told it is going to cost me £15 plus p&P to have them repaired. I have New Look boots and shoes that have worn better for a fraction of the price. Unfortunately due to small feet and horse riders calves Duo are my only option in knee highs. However not sure I will be buying any more in the near future.
  • ribenagirl wrote: »

    Another site to try is www.thebootfits.com. They also do 'bespoke' wide calf boots and are more reasonably priced than Duo.

    I'd just like to say that if you're considering using this company, I'd exercise caution. I ordered a pair of boots from them in October 2008, and they didn't arrive until 19th December. I found it very difficult to get in touch with the company, to find out why the boots hadn't arrived. When they did arrive, they didn't fit, so I returned them on the 19th requesting a refund, which I'm still waiting for. I've tried calling, and their number appears to have been disconnected. Am still awaiting a reply to my email.

    All in all, I'd be wary about using this company!
